logo

Output 90ce2641c3082d93f29d003ff216cd346bf80ef07c2e3440447cf855232e6eae:1

value
94017939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d1e84b9138cd6455da5aacb3f2887e0c5e9338 OP_EQUAL
address
323DQjwyL8AJC7tkU8bXQAMAK54hvyjDuz
transaction
90ce2641c3082d93f29d003ff216cd346bf80ef07c2e3440447cf855232e6eae